Steve Kelley is currently serving as the Chief Financial Officer at Brault since December 2018. With a background in finance consulting and management roles in various industries, Steve has extensive experience in financial planning and analysis, strategic planning, budgeting, and forecasting. Steve is skilled in developing financial models, managing teams, and presenting to senior leadership and stakeholders. Steve holds an MBA in Finance/Marketing from UCLA Anderson School of Management and a BSC in Finance from Santa Clara University.
Sign up to view 1 direct report
Get started